How to Reach Malaysia by Air/Flight

The ideal way to reach Malaysia from India is to board a flight. This is because the country has many international airports. 

You can also take flights to Malaysia from neighboring places like Singapore, Indonesia, and Thailand. The prices are mainly very economical, and the flight duration would be based on the location you are traveling from.

There are many direct flights from India to Malaysia. However, the Chennai to Malaysia flight is the shortest, with less than 4 hours. Malaysia has 3 significant airports: Senai International Airport, Kota Kinabalu International Airport, and Kuala Lumpur International Airport. 

The leading international gateway in Peninsular Malaysia is Kuala Lumpur, which has two terminals (KLIA and KLIA2). Penang and Langkawi both have moderately busy domestic and international airports. In Sarawak, the two main hubs are Kuching and Miri, while in Sabah, it is Kota Kinabalu.

While the journey from Mumbai to Malaysia takes roughly 5 hours and 15 minutes, the flight from Bangalore to Malaysia takes travelers there in 4 hours and 15 minutes. The flight length, which averages 9 hours, varies greatly depending on the destination city.

The flight rates are reasonable and offer a comfortable journey. Traveling by air from India to Malaysia is also very safe compared to other commutation methods.

How to Reach Malaysia by Road

There is no direct way to reach Malaysia from India by road. However, if you still want to see beautiful streets, then take a direct flight to Malaysia, and there you can enjoy routes by traveling by car or bus from one destination to another. 

As for intra-country transport, Malaysia is said to have diverse and up-to-date roadways. The capital of Malaysia, Kuala Lumpur is the main transport hub. Overall the country has well-developed bus facilities (both public and private), which are the cheapest and quickest transport in Malaysia. Secondly, taxis are also available for tourists who are willing to avoid crowd. They are of two types: local and long-distance types, and you can book them as per your convenience. Lastly, there are many rental options available to make your trip even more convenient, like cycle, car and motorcycle rentals.

How to Reach Malaysia by Train

There are no direct trains from India to Malaysia. One can travel through by train in Malaysia by taking the Keretapi Tanah Melayu, or KTM, a daily train service from Singapore and Thailand operated by the Malayan Railway. Any of India's major cities can be reached by direct flight, and from there, one can take a train to Singapore or Thailand. The Malaysia route on the train is stunning, and passengers can see some of the country's breathtaking vistas on their journey.

The intra-region rail transport in Malaysia is very thorough, with most states being covered in the Malaysian railway network. They are of three major types: heavy rail, light rail transit (LRT), and monorail. Generally, intercity passengers use heavy rail, whereas urban public transport passengers use LRTs. Monorail is quite popular because of its low fares, comfort, and speed, which connects Malaysia's major shopping centers like Imbi and Chow Kit on its route.
